Chairman of the Council of Ministers of BiH Denis Zvizdić met today in Ankara with the President of the Grand National Assembly of the Republic of Turkey Ismail Kahraman. They discussed the bilateral relations between Bosnia and Herzegovina and Turkey.
It was pointed out during the meeting that the relations between the two countries are good and friendly, which results in frequent formal meetings and signed bilateral agreements, but that there is still plenty of space for the improvement of economic cooperation.
Chairman Zvizdić said that BiH wants to strengthen and improve cooperation with Turkey in all areas. Expressing gratitude for everything that the Republic of Turkey did for BiH, Chairman Zvizdić restated the support of BiH in the fight against terrorism. Zvizdić highlighted that it is necessary to strengthen economic relations and added that Bosnia and Herzegovina will present concrete projects to potential Turkish investors at a business forum which was to be held later that day.
President Kahraman said that the parliamentarian delegations of BiH and Turkey have good cooperation and that economic relations are better and better every year. He thanked Bosnia and Herzegovina for the support given for the application by Istanbul for the city which is to host the session of the Parliamentary Assembly of the cooperation process in the Southeastern Europe.
Chairman Zvizdić praised the engagement of Turkey in the strengthening of regional cooperation in the Balkans. Furthermore, he informed the President Kahraman about positive steps that BiH made on the path towards the EU and expressed expectations that NATO integration will be accelerated as well.
